How safe is Aberarth?
Aberarth has an above average crime rate for a Welsh village, with around 55 recorded crimes per 1,000 people a year. This is 26% below the national average, and 21% below the Ceredigion average. The comparison is stabilised for a small population. Most incidents are concentrated around a single location.
What are the demographics of Aberarth?
The majority of residents in Aberarth identify as White (British) (96%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(96%). The area has a mix of religious beliefs with no single faith forming a majority.
